Wisconsin Cremation Laws

Wisconsin requires a 48-hour waiting period before cremation. Written authorization from the next of kin and a permit from the local registrar are mandatory.

Money-Saving Tip

Wisconsin's 48-hour waiting period is one of the longer mandatory waits. Ask providers if their quoted price includes the holding period or if daily storage fees apply after the minimum.

How to Choose a Cremation Provider in Kimberly

5 Questions to Ask

  1. 1.What's your total price for direct cremation, including all fees?
  2. 2.Are you licensed in Wisconsin?
  3. 3.How long does the cremation process take?
  4. 4.What payment options do you offer?
  5. 5.Can I see recent customer reviews?

Red Flags to Watch For

  • Refusing to provide itemized pricing
  • Pressure to decide immediately
  • No physical address or phone number
  • Unlicensed or unverified credentials
  • Hidden fees not disclosed upfront

What is the difference between cremation and burial costs in Kimberly?

Cremation is significantly less expensive than traditional burial in Kimberly. Direct cremation starts at $1,500, while a traditional burial with casket, vault, and cemetery plot typically costs $7,000–$12,000 or more. Cremation also eliminates ongoing cemetery maintenance fees.

How long does the cremation process take in Kimberly?

In Wisconsin, the entire cremation process typically takes 3–5 business days from when the funeral home receives the remains. This includes obtaining required permits and death certificates. The cremation itself takes 2–3 hours.

Do I need to buy an urn from the cremation provider?

No. Under the FTC Funeral Rule, cremation providers cannot require you to buy an urn from them. They must return ashes in a basic container at no extra charge. You can purchase an urn separately from any retailer, often at a lower price.

What happens to the ashes after cremation?

After cremation in Kimberly, the ashes (cremated remains) are returned to the family in an urn or basic container. Families can keep them at home, scatter them in a meaningful location (following local regulations), place them in a columbarium, or bury them in a cemetery.
